Following the pioneering efforts of Leo Strauss, Ralph Lerner and Daniel Elazar, among others, Jewish political philosophy gained its proper place alongside ethics and metaphysics in the study of the history of Jewish philosophy. Consisting of selected papers published in English, this book concentrates on the Medieval and Renaissance periods. Series: Emunot: Jewish Philosophy and Kabbalah. Hardback. John Medearis argues that democracies face challenges which go beyond civic lethargy and unreasonable debate. Democracy is inherently a fragile state of affairs because citizens create the very institutions that overwhelm them.
